Transaction 62ceb9300f022468abe6291fc42fdcf84d5a0ce9e904a607deac755828f7a59e
1 Input
1 Output
-
62ceb9300f022468abe6291fc42fdcf84d5a0ce9e904a607deac755828f7a59e:0
- value
- 503700
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 916965085f64867cef80df17b69a0eb080dfd23211a9b259b87485df236fe5d3
- address
- bc1pj95k2zzlvjr8emuqmutmdxswkzqdl53jzx5mykdcwjza7gm0uhfs0tpcc0